Lines Matching defs:context
255 DepthClampTestInstance (Context& context, const TestParams& params, const VkFormat format, const float epsilon, const SharedGroupParams groupParams);
292 DepthClampTestInstance::DepthClampTestInstance (Context& context, const TestParams& params, const VkFormat format, const float epsilon, const SharedGroupParams groupParams)
293 : TestInstance (context)
771 virtual void checkSupport (Context& context) const
773 context.requireDeviceCoreFeature(DEVICE_CORE_FEATURE_DEPTH_CLAMP);
775 context.requireDeviceFunctionality(extensionName);
779 context.requireDeviceCoreFeature(DEVICE_CORE_FEATURE_MULTI_VIEWPORT);
780 if (!context.getDeviceFeatures().geometryShader)
785 const auto& vki = context.getInstanceInterface();
786 const auto& vkd = context.getPhysicalDevice();
794 context.requireDeviceFunctionality("VK_KHR_dynamic_rendering");
797 virtual TestInstance* createInstance (Context& context) const
799 return new DepthClampTestInstance(context, m_params, m_format, m_epsilon, m_groupParams);